Tentang kursus ini

Have you ever wondered how smart devices communicate, collect data, and interact with the physical world? The Internet of Things (IoT) is shaping our future, and understanding how to build these connected systems is an invaluable skill today. This text-based course guides you from absolute beginner to confidently designing and programming your first IoT projects. You will start with the core terminology and basic electronics principles, transition into writing code for microcontrollers, and learn how to connect physical hardware to the internet. What you'll learn: - Understand the core concepts, architecture, and terminology of the Internet of Things (IoT). - Learn foundational electronics principles, including reading basic schematics and understanding components. - Program microcontroller boards such as Arduino and ESP using clear, step-by-step code examples. - Configure wireless connectivity on ESP modules to send and receive data over the network. - Apply modern IoT communication protocols, including MQTT and HTTP, for device messaging. - Practice basic IoT security measures to protect your connected devices from unauthorized access. The course begins with essential definitions and electronics theory before moving into hands-on programming with Arduino and ESP boards. You will then explore network connectivity, data transmission, and modern security practices through detailed written guides and code walkthroughs. This course is designed for complete beginners, hobbyists, and aspiring developers who want a solid foundation in hardware and IoT programming without needing prior experience in electronics.
